Along winding country roads, September's trees stand tall. Adorned in vibrant gowns of beautiful despair...they await the season's changing and whisper their laments of summer's passing, into autumn's cool brisk air. Nancy A. Russell Written October 4th, 2001 © on Oct 04 2001 12:53 PM PST   0 • 10
